Title:
|
GENERAL MODELLING APPROACH BASED ON THE INTENSIVE USE OF ARCHITECTURAL AND DESIGN PATTERNS |
Author(s):
|
Anna Medve, László Kozma, Ileana Ober |
ISBN:
|
978-972-8939-30-4 |
Editors:
|
Hans Weghorn, Pedro Isaías and Radu Vasiu |
Year:
|
2010 |
Edition:
|
Single |
Keywords:
|
Design Patterns, POSA2, MDE, UML2.0, Pattern-based, Software Reuse |
Type:
|
Short Paper |
First Page:
|
251 |
Last Page:
|
255 |
Language:
|
English |
Cover:
|
|
Full Contents:
|
click to dowload
|
Paper Abstract:
|
This paper reports on general modelling approach based on the intensive use of architectural and design patterns. This method addresses the pair-wise direct mapping of service factories from the problem domain to POSA2 architectural patterns features. Architectural pattern languages (functionally interrelated architectural patterns) intent and scope help to define the boundaries and context of the system, and the identification of archetypes to decompose the system into its main components. Modelling behavioural sequences and architecture-level model transformations by weaving GoF patterns are proposed. The use of UML2.0 Composition and Sequence diagrams for the definition of pattern properties in addition to textual descriptions of POSA2 patterns are proposed. This paper reports on work in progress and the heuristics we provide here, could serve as basis to define a methodology for modelling quality levels of models reuse. |
|
|
|
|